Enhanced power factor in the promising thermoelectric material SnPbxTe prepared via zone-melting
Keyword(s):
Tin telluride (SnTe) has recently attracted much attention as a promising thermoelectric material. By alloying with Pb using a zone-melting method, the maximum power factor of SnTe alloys reaches 30.5 μW cm−1 K−2, and a ZT of 0.81 has been obtained.
